PIC12(L)F1501
INDEX
Comparator............................................................... 132
Digital-to-Analog Converter (DAC) ........................... 128
Generic I/O Port.......................................................... 99
Interrupt Logic............................................................. 61
NCO.......................................................................... 184
On-Chip Reset Circuit................................................. 53
PIC12(L)F1501....................................................... 5, 10
PWM......................................................................... 161
Timer0 ...................................................................... 141
Timer1 ...................................................................... 145
Timer1 Gate.............................................. 150, 151, 152
Timer2 ...................................................................... 157
Voltage Reference.................................................... 109
Voltage Reference Output Buffer Example .............. 128
BORCON Register.............................................................. 55
BRA .................................................................................. 216
Brown-out Reset (BOR)...................................................... 55
Specifications ........................................................... 241
Timing and Characteristics....................................... 240
A
A/D
Specifications.................................................... 242, 243
Absolute Maximum Ratings .............................................. 225
AC Characteristics
Industrial and Extended ............................................ 238
Load Conditions........................................................ 237
ADC .................................................................................. 113
Acquisition Requirements ......................................... 124
Associated registers.................................................. 126
Block Diagram........................................................... 113
Calculating Acquisition Time..................................... 124
Channel Selection..................................................... 114
Configuration............................................................. 114
Configuring Interrupt ................................................. 118
Conversion Clock...................................................... 114
Conversion Procedure .............................................. 118
Internal Sampling Switch (RSS) Impedance.............. 124
Interrupts................................................................... 116
Operation .................................................................. 117
Operation During Sleep ............................................ 117
Port Configuration..................................................... 114
Reference Voltage (VREF)......................................... 114
Source Impedance.................................................... 124
Starting an A/D Conversion ...................................... 116
ADCON0 Register....................................................... 25, 119
ADCON1 Register....................................................... 25, 120
ADCON2 Register............................................................. 121
ADDFSR ........................................................................... 215
ADDWFC .......................................................................... 215
ADRESH Register............................................................... 25
ADRESH Register (ADFM = 0)......................................... 122
ADRESH Register (ADFM = 1)......................................... 123
ADRESL Register (ADFM = 0).......................................... 122
ADRESL Register (ADFM = 1).......................................... 123
Alternate Pin Function....................................................... 100
Analog-to-Digital Converter. See ADC
C
C Compilers
MPLAB C18.............................................................. 250
CALL................................................................................. 217
CALLW ............................................................................. 217
CLCDATA Register........................................................... 181
CLCxCON Register .......................................................... 173
CLCxGLS0 Register ......................................................... 177
CLCxGLS1 Register ......................................................... 178
CLCxGLS2 Register ......................................................... 179
CLCxGLS3 Register ......................................................... 180
CLCxPOL Register ........................................................... 174
CLCxSEL0 Register.......................................................... 175
Clock Sources
External Modes........................................................... 46
EC ...................................................................... 46
Internal Modes............................................................ 47
HFINTOSC ......................................................... 47
Internal Oscillator Clock Switch Timing.............. 48
LFINTOSC.......................................................... 47
Clock Switching .................................................................. 50
CMOUT Register.............................................................. 138
CMxCON0 Register.......................................................... 137
CMxCON1 Register.......................................................... 138
Code Examples
ANSELA Register ............................................................. 103
APFCON Register............................................................. 100
Assembler
MPASM Assembler................................................... 250
Automatic Context Saving................................................... 65
B
Bank 10............................................................................... 28
Bank 11............................................................................... 28
Bank 12............................................................................... 28
Bank 13............................................................................... 28
Bank 14-29.......................................................................... 28
Bank 2................................................................................. 26
Bank 3................................................................................. 26
Bank 30............................................................................... 29
Bank 4................................................................................. 27
Bank 5................................................................................. 27
Bank 6................................................................................. 27
Bank 7................................................................................. 27
Bank 8................................................................................. 27
Bank 9................................................................................. 27
Block Diagrams
A/D Conversion ........................................................ 118
Initializing PORTA ...................................................... 99
Writing to Flash Program Memory.............................. 92
Comparator
Associated Registers................................................ 139
Operation.................................................................. 131
Comparator Module.......................................................... 131
Cx Output State Versus Input Conditions................. 133
Comparator Specifications................................................ 245
Comparators
C2OUT as T1 Gate................................................... 147
Complementary Waveform Generator (CWG).......... 193, 194
CONFIG1 Register ............................................................. 40
CONFIG2 Register ............................................................. 41
Core Function Register....................................................... 24
Customer Change Notification Service............................. 275
Customer Notification Service .......................................... 275
Customer Support............................................................. 275
CWG
ADC .......................................................................... 113
ADC Transfer Function ............................................. 125
Analog Input Model........................................... 125, 136
Clock Source............................................................... 45
2011 Microchip Technology Inc.
Preliminary
DS41615A-page 269